Find Out How to connect a sensor with 4-20 milliamps output to a Datalogger/PLC

HOW TO CONNECT A SENSOR WITH 4-20 MILLIAMPS OUTPUT TO A DATALOGGER/PLC 4-20mA output sensors are widespread in the world. This is because the output in ‘current loop’ is the most robust and reliable kind of analogical output. When signal precision is needed, or datalogger-to-sensor distances are over 18m, or in case of electromagnetic disturbances, it’s […]

News for installers: fully anodized body for sunmeter and litemeter voltage

Casings for the new SUNMETER and LITEMETER Voltage are made of fully anodized aluminum for a more resistant product over time. The anodic oxidation is the electro-chemical process that generates an oxide film stably present on the metal surface. In addition to the aesthetic improvement, anodizing increases the durability of the surface, the abrasion and corrosion […]

A comparison of photovoltaic & thermopile pyranometers

Thermopile Pyranometer A thermopile pyranometer is capable of picking up the entire solar spectrum that arrives at Earth’s surface, from the ultra-violet (UV) to the far infra-red (FIR). This can be seen in Fig. 1, where the yellow area represents the reference solar spectrum. This peculiarity allows the pyranometer to carry out an accurate measurement […]
